200 kanals of land retrieved in Jammu during anti encroachment drive

JAMMU: A joint team of Revenue, JDA & Police launched anti encroachment drive here on the left bank of Tawi in Rangoora and Majeen villages near Golf Course, Sidhra.

 “During the anti encroachment drive over 200 Kanal of prime land was retrieved and 22 Pacca Structures, 04 temporary sheds, 13 boundary walls and 35 plinths were demolished,” an official said.

The joint operation was headed by ADC (Law & Order), Jammu Rashpal Singh along with SP Rural, Jammu, Director Land Management, JDA and Assistant Commissioner Revenue, Jammu under the overall supervision of the Deputy Commissioner, Jammu Ramesh Kumar.

 According to officials the move was part of sustained drive launched by district administration to remove encroachments on State, JDA, Forest, Water bodies and Common land. The District Administration has asked offenders involved in illegal encroachment to voluntarily vacate the land otherwise action warranted under law shall be taken against them.
